Overview#
The eMIOS project is a simple demonstration example of the SDK eMIOS driver to use eMIOS as PWM generator.
It configures eMIOS UC (Unified channel) as Output Pulse Width and Frequency Modulation Buffered (OPWFMB) mode.
Every two seconds, eMIOS will update PWM frequency from 10kHz to 20kHz, or from 20kHz to 10kHz.
eMIOS generate 10kHz PWM at first.
Supported Boards#
FRDM-MCXE31B
Hardware requirements
Micro USB cable
FRDM-MCXE31B Board
Personal Computer
Oscilloscope
Board settings
Probe the PWM signal using an oscilloscope
At J3-15 for PWM channel
Prepare the Demo
Connect a type-c USB cable between the host PC and the MCU-Link USB port (J13) on the target board.
Open a serial terminal with the following settings:
115200 baud rate
8 data bits
No parity
One stop bit
No flow control
Download the program to the target board.
Either press the reset button on your board or launch the debugger in your IDE to begin running the demo.
Running the demo
When the example runs successfully, following information can be seen on the OpenSDA terminal:
eMIOS frequency modulated PWM Example
Update PWM frequency to 20kHz
Update PWM frequency to 10kHz
Update PWM frequency to 20kHz
Update PWM frequency to 10kHz
...
